Understanding the Treatment Duration for Tonsillitis
When prescribing antibiotics for tonsillitis, doctors take into consideration various factors, including the severity of the infection, the type of bacteria causing the infection, the patient’s age, medical history, and overall health. In most cases, a treatment duration of 7-10 days is recommended for tonsillitis.
During the first few days of taking antibiotics, you will likely notice an improvement in your symptoms. However, it is essential to complete the full course of antibiotics as prescribed, even if you start feeling better. This ensures that the infection is completely eradicated and reduces the risk of antibiotic resistance.
Factors Influencing Treatment Duration
Several factors can influence the duration of antibiotic treatment for tonsillitis:
- Severity of infection: Severe cases of tonsillitis may require a longer treatment duration than mild cases.
- Bacterial type: Different bacteria may respond differently to antibiotics, hence impacting the treatment length.
- Overall health: People with weakened immune systems or underlying medical conditions may require an extended treatment period.
